Total Defence Day
Total Defence day is a very important day to everyone. It is specially important to the elders which suffered in World War 2. This day is to commemorate the anniversary of the surrender of the British to the Japanese on Feburary 15, 1942 , precursoring 3 years and 8 months of Japanese Occupation. Schools in Singapore would remind students of the importance of Total Defence Day and to remind every Singaporean that Singapore is worth defending.
